Default key fob

greeting vette owners.....i take one of my three key fobs and hold down the lock and unlock buttons simultaneously near my 2000 coupe for a few seconds .....then i receive the horn chirp indicating compliance.....then proceed to mate fob with the onboard computer on the dic....it says okay.....the fob will work one time ...then no work until i repeat the process.....i suspect the vehicle transmitter is failing ??? any suggestions for a fix ????

If the horn chirps when you hold down the lock and unlock buttons, you don't need to "proceed to match to the dic". If it didn't match already, you wouldn't get the synchronization chirp from the horn. If you search key fobs, you'll find dozens of the 2000 fobs with the same problem you have. If you've tried the cleaning the contacts, replacing the battery, you need a fob (for the 2000, make sure) There's also a post where someone took the fob apart and found an IC chip with the contacts broken and he resoldered them. He posted pictures and instructions. Try the search.
